REST Client for Visual Studio Code 教程
1. 项目介绍
REST Client 是一个流行于 Visual Studio Code 的扩展插件,由 Huachao Mao 开发。这个工具让你能够在 VS Code 中直接发送 HTTP 请求并查看响应结果,极大地简化了 API 测试和调试流程。基于原有的 VS Code 扩展,REST Client 提供了诸如编辑请求、查看响应、变量引用以及日志记录等功能。
2. 项目快速启动
安装
首先,确保你已安装 Visual Studio Code。然后通过以下步骤安装 REST Client:
- 打开 Visual Studio Code。
- 点击左侧菜单栏的
Extensions
(或按Ctrl + Shift + X
快捷键)。 - 搜索
REST Client
。 - 发现
REST Client
扩展后点击Install
进行安装。
使用
-
新建一个
.http
文件,例如request.http
。 -
在文件中输入 HTTP 请求的基本结构,例如发送 GET 请求到
http://jsonplaceholder.typicode.com/todos/1
:GET /todos/1 HTTP/1.1 Host: jsonplaceholder.typicode.com
-
保存文件,然后将光标放在请求行上。
-
按
F5
或右键选择Send Request
来发送请求。 -
结果会在新的标签页中显示,或者你可以通过
Output > REST Client
查看。
3. 应用案例和最佳实践
使用环境变量
在请求中可以使用 ${}
标记来引用环境变量,例如:
GET ${baseUrl}/todos/${taskId} HTTP/1.1
Host: ${host}
定义环境变量在 settings.json
文件中,如:
{
"rest-client.environmentVariables": {
"baseUrl": "http://jsonplaceholder.typicode.com",
"host": "jsonplaceholder.typicode.com"
}
}
响应预览
设置 "rest-client.previewResponseInUntitledDocument": true
后,可以在未命名文档中预览响应内容。
4. 典型生态项目
REST Client 融入了 Visual Studio Code 生态系统,与其他插件协同工作以增强开发体验。例如:
- Prettier:自动格式化你的
.http
文件。 - Auto REST:自动生成客户端库从 OpenAPI 或 WSDL 文档。
- REST Test Runner:创建和运行集成测试用例。
要安装这些插件,只需在 Extensions 面板搜索对应名称并点击 Install。
通过以上教程,你应该能够有效地使用 REST Client 进行 HTTP 请求。深入了解其功能和配置,可访问项目仓库的 README 和官方文档。祝你开发愉快!